Guilds

Guilds are a Dungeon mechanic introduced on the Sixth Floor that allow separate parties or individuals to team up and share upgrades.[1]

Basic Guilds

To start a Guild, a crawler needs to purchase a Guild Charter for 500,000+ gold from a Bopca Protector.

The basic level one guild can include up to five separate parties or individuals, as long as at least one member in each Party already owns a Personal Space. After the guild is formed, a new room labelled Guild Common Area is added to all associated personal spaces. The crawler's existing personal and party spaces are still restricted to party members only.[2]

Guild Leaders / Guildmaster

Each Guild has a Guild Leader who controls guild membership and can assign administration rights to members, such as the power to edit the common area or purchase common upgrades. Guild Leaders may choose to charge membership fees and create a guild treasury.

Guild Upgrades

Guild upgrades can be purchased.

  • Most personal space environmental upgrades can be shared with other guild members for a small licensing fee.
  • Guild-wide experience sharing can be purchased.
